The GeeekPi 2-Pack I2C 1602 LCD Display Modules offer a compact, blue-backlit 16x2 character display with I2C protocol to reduce wiring complexity. Compatible with a wide range of popular development boards including Arduino, Raspberry Pi, and STM32, these modules feature adjustable backlight and contrast via a potentiometer, powered by a stable 5V supply. Ideal for IoT, smart building, and maker projects, they combine ease of integration with professional-grade versatility.

Easy to use, works great, but details matter!
I am using this for a little project I'm working on. No complaints at all, but here are a couple of things that might be good to know: 1. The LiquidCrystal_I2C library available from within the Arduino app works fine. You don't need any of the variant versions. Just go into the Library Manager and search for LiquidCrystal I2C. The default one by Frank deBrabander works great. The warning "THIS LIBRARY MIGHT NOT BE COMPATIBLE WITH EXISTING SKETCHES" is probably valid, but I had no issues. 2. Be sure to check the pin order on the I2C thing. They are labeled. Don't just trust pictures in tutorials. 3. The device ID on mine was indeed 0x27. Apparently there is at least one other commonly used value possible, 0x3F. I saw nothing on my display initially, so I tried the I2C scanner on Instructables, which confirmed mine was indeed 0x27. Moral of the story? The potentiometer on the back is very important! Once you're sure your device ID is correct, adjust brightness. Very good deal for what it is - 16x2 characters, nice and bright, and only requires 4 pins (2 of which are power and ground).
